Charles Devon

Charles Devon is an American songwriter and singer from Detroit Michigan. Charles attended the Detroit School of Arts, famously known for its Alumna, Aaliyah. He has written music for television and film including CBS, OWN, the hit television show " It's Not You, It's Men" with Tyrese & Rev Run and Empire. He is currently an artist and songwriter for many rising stars as well as the owner and operator of his own music consultant company.

Charles released a songwriter EP in April of 2015 entitled, "Tried & True", known for its most famous single "Star Search," arranged by producer Dre Knight in Smokey Robinson's home piano room. His most recent EP, “Wait For it” is critically acclaimed with raved reviews. The project peaked at 29 countries and international radio play in Europe and the UK.

Charles has also worked with Atlantic records to help sign and develop artists. He worked with the NAACP Image Awards as the Recording Coordinator. He is also a member of The Recording Academy(GRAMMYS) where he is an advocate for music, and its makers.
